Jonny_BGrove Posted February 20, 2014 Share Posted February 20, 2014 Hi guys I have chosen the option to run xlr to my power amp and onwards to my cab. Just wondering what settings you have your switches on the back? Would you have the switches in different positions for running unbalanced to a computer and xlr to power amp? joebutterfield Posted February 21, 2014 Share Posted February 21, 2014 When running the XLR outputs the only switches that are dedicated to that function is the ground lift functionality, XLR will always send a balanced tone. Ideally use this for connecting to a mixer, power amp or into a recording interface. Unbalanced functionality is dedicated to the 1/4" outputs. Use the "Line" setting for mixer, power amp or into a recording interface. Use "Amp" setting is you are connecting the HD to the input of a guitar amplifier or any source that wants a low level signal. For your application with power amp and cab I would make sure that within your System I/O settings you choose "Stack Power Amp". Make sure that you are using the preamp models within your preset, that way no cab or mic modeling is in the signal chain.
